Recall of Baronet, Baby Baronet and Mini Baronet Soft Cheese due to possible presence of Listeria monocytogenes (Update)
The Old Cheese Room is recalling Baronet, Baby Baronet and Mini Baronet Soft Cheese because they may contain Listeria monocytogenes

The Food Standards Agency has posted on its site a recall notice by The Old Cheese Room about Baronet, Baby Baronet and Mini Baronet Soft Cheese. The problem is about the possible presence of Listeria monocytogenes. Symptoms caused by this organism can be similar to flu, feeling or being sick, and diarrhoea. However, in rare cases, the infection can be more severe, causing serious complications, such as meningitis.
If you have bought the Baronet, Baby Baronet and Mini Baronet Soft Cheese check the Best before date: if it coincides with the recalled product, do not consume it. Instead, return it to the store from where it was bought for a full refund. The Best before date can be found on the back label of the product.
Here the data of the recalled products:
Baronet Soft Cheese
- Pack size: 1kg
- Best before: 21 March 2023, 11 April 2023, 12 April 2023, 18 April 2023
Baby Baronet Soft Cheese
- Pack size: 200g
- Best before: 22 March 2023, 04 April 2023, 10 April 2023, 16 April 2023
Mini Baronet Soft Cheese
- Pack size: 270g
- Best before: 22 March 2023, 10 April 2023, 18 April 2023
